Salary: MPS/UPS - Outer London

Start date: January 2026

Nature of vacancy: Permanent

Location: Bromley

About the School

We are a well‑established 11‑18 multi‑academy Trust located in Bromley, offering a vibrant community with a relentless focus on high expectations. The school provides a supportive Drama department and an enviable professional development programme that allows staff to develop and pursue internal promotion.

Key Responsibilities

  • Plan, deliver and assess engaging Drama lessons across all key stages; set an appropriate level of challenge for pupils of all abilities.
  • Lead extracurricular activities and support the wider Drama curriculum.
  • Use the school's resources, including the existing extracurricular programme, to enhance pupil experience.
  • Collaborate with colleagues on curriculum planning and professional learning.

Qualifications

  • Hold QTS status or an equivalent overseas teaching qualification.
  • Enhanced DBS Disclosure, Overseas Police Clearance (if applicable) and professional reference checks.
  • Full CV covering complete work history.
  • Legal right to work in the UK.
